Kendrick joins Redford's 'Company'
By Adnan Tezer Oct 12, 2011, 19:18 GMT
Anna Kendrick has joined the cast of Voltage Pictures and Wildwood Enterprises' adaptation of the Neil Gordon novel "The Company You Keep."
According to Variety, Robert Redford will direct from an adapted script by Lem Dobbs.
The cast includes Redford, Shia LaBeouf, Brit Marling, Nick Nolte, Susan Sarandon, Richard Jenkins, Julie Christie, Stanley Tucci and Chris Cooper.
Terrence Howard, Brendan Gleeson, Sam Elliott and newcomer Jackie Evancho have also joined the cast.
The thriller centers on a former Weather Underground militant (Redford) living in anonymity who has been on the FBI's most wanted list for 30 years. He is forced to go on the run when a young journalist (LaBeouf) exposes his true identity.
Redford and Bill Holderman will produce through their Wildwood Enterprises along with Nicolas Chartier of Voltage Pictures.
Production is underway in Vancouver.
Kendrick can be currently seen in "50/50."
